Lugano : een kunstdruk doordrenkt met sereniteit Lugano, een iconisch kunstdruk van Albert Edelfelt, roept een rustige en contemplatieve sfeer op. Het doek, badend in licht, vangt de schoonheid van een merenlandschap, waar de reflecties in het water een poëtische dimensie aan de scène toevoegen. De zachte kleuren, variërend van rustgevende blauwen tot delicate groenen, creëren een visuele harmonie die uitnodigt tot dromen. De impressionistische techniek van Edelfelt komt tot uiting in vloeiende penseelstreken, waardoor een gevoel van beweging en levendigheid ontstaat. Deze kunstdruk, een ware ode aan de natuur, transporteert de kijker naar een moment van verstilling, ver weg van de tumulten van het dagelijks leven. Albert Edelfelt : een meester van de Finse realisme Albert Edelfelt, een invloedrijke figuur in het Finse realisme, wist de essentie van zijn tijd vast te leggen door middel van zijn werken. Geboren in 1854, werd hij beïnvloed door de grote Europese meesters, met name de Franse impressionisten, die zijn eigen stijl vormgaven. Edelfelt speelde een cruciale rol in de opkomst van de Finse kunst op het internationale toneel, door thema's te benadrukken die verband houden met de natuur en het dagelijks leven. Zijn carrière, rijk aan reizen en artistieke ontdekkingen, stelde hem in staat diverse onderwerpen te verkennen, maar het is vooral in de weergave van landschappen dat hij uitblonk. Zijn nalatenschap blijft bestaan, waardoor hij een onmisbare figuur is in de kunstgeschiedenis.
